Injury Determination Report Hudson River Surface Water Resources. Hudson River Natural Resource Damage Assessment.

This study evaluates the water column of the Hudson River, extending from Hudson Falls to the Battery in New York City, a distance of approximately 200 miles. This portion of the river is an important natural, historical, and cultural resource. Since the mid-1970s, federal and state agencies and the General Electric Company (GE) have collected over 9,000 water samples from the Hudson River and have tested these samples for PCBs. Approximately 80.5 percent of samples in the consolidated database contained PCBs, often at concentrations an order of magnitude or more above relevant state and federal regulatory criteria. These exceedances have occurred throughout all parts of the river and for every year sampled. Altogether, these exceedances of water quality standards demonstrate that Hudson Rivers surface water has been and continues to be injured as a consequence of PCB exposure. These injuries are expected to continue into the future. About 19.5 percent of the samples did not contain detectable concentrations of PCBs, likely because the collection and/or analytical methods were not sufficiently sensitive to detect the PCB concentrations present.
